**Vendor Note: Glintworks Cache Incident**

Following the stale-cache postmortem for the Glintworks CDN layer, we agreed the vendor will provide purge-latency reports monthly and notify us before TTL default changes. Their SLA now covers invalidation propagation under five minutes. Keep these commitments in the contract tracker when renewing. Questions about the vendor relationship or report access should go to the address below.

alerts address for kafof-bagag: kasael@olvarqdyn.corp

Subject: Handover — Cartley checkout load test

Team, I'm passing release duties for Cartley to Maren this week. The checkout flow load test ran at 4x peak traffic with no errors; support should expect no customer impact during tomorrow's window. Logs are in the usual dashboard. The build must be verified before deploy, so here is the key.

rollout seal: bky19_AhpppeGU5khcL8iNaiP

### Audit item 14 — Rate-parity checker alerting

Verify the Tariffguard rate-parity checker fired a parity-drift alert within five minutes during the last quarterly drill. Confirm the comparison feed from the Brindlewood channel manager was not stale and that suppression windows were logged. If evidence is missing, page the accountable engineer, whose name appears below.

approver of hahog-hahap = Ulaath Praael